Why is it important to get to know your culture and the culture of others?

It Promotes Understanding Lots of problems can arise from misunderstandings, especially because we live in a multicultural world. By learning and understanding different cultures, you understand why people do things the way they do. When you identify with other people, you sympathize with their situation.

How do you explain culture to students?

Cultures are what make countries unique. Each country has different cultural activities and cultural rituals. Culture includes material goods, the things the people use and produce. Culture is also the beliefs and values of the people and the ways they think about and understand the world and their own lives.

Why is it important to know the culture of others?

It influences their views, their values, their humor, their hopes, their loyalties, and their worries and fears. So when you are working with people and building relationships with them, it helps to have some perspective and understanding of their cultures.

Why is it important to be curious about different cultures?

Being curious creates an interest in understanding the similarities and differences between your culture and another. Being curious may also help you better understand and accept cultural differences that may be a challenge without visiting the country of the cultural difference that you are learning about.
